Overview

St Leonards Place is a home in Chatham that can accommodate residents with learning disabilities.

The service was established using the ethos of “Wolfensberger normalization theory,” which is the principle of normalization, to offer social care to individuals with a learning disability.
St. Leonards Place set out to enable any potential client to have access to their own flat based in the local community.
Each flat is run as the individual's own home, where the clients would be encouraged to live as normal life as possible within the local community.
St. Leonards Place aims to offer a less restrictive living environment, which is often encountered within larger group home settings.

Over the past 30 years, St Leonards Place has successfully retained 50% of its initial staff workforce, with multiple staff moving into their second decade and, in some cases, third with the company.
St. Leonards Place does not use agency staff; as we know for residents with learning disability, the continuity of care is very important to avoid unnecessary distress.
Looking back on the past 30 years, St Leonards Place is an evolving and award-winning social care service that has been pioneering in the services it offered long before any talk of “white papers.”
We continue to support a client group that has been in place for 25 to 30 years and successfully has given lifetime placement and career opportunities to everyone involved in our service, something we should never forget and be eternally proud of at this time.

We aim to provide various activities to our service users, including home life skills, personal care skills, housework, meal preparation, shopping within the community, gardening, and social and community-based activities.
